20100066455 | SIGMA DELTA DIGITAL TO ANALOG CONVERTER WITH WIDE OUTPUT RANGE AND IMPROVED LINEARITY - A sigma delta DAC using a single DAC to generate a first analog quantity portion and a second analog quantity portion, having a strength respectively proportionate to the most significant bits (MSBs) and least significant bits (LSBs) of a received digital value. The two portions are added to generate an analog output representing the strength of the digital value. In an embodiment, the single DAC contains a set of current sources, with some of the current sources (determined by the value of the MSBs) being connected to provide the corresponding output currents on a first path. Some of the other current sources, determined by a value of the LSBs, are controlled to be connected to provide the corresponding output currents on a second path. The time durations the currents are connected to the second path, are determined by the output of a sigma delta modulator. | 03-18-2010 |
20140266361 | DUTY CYCLE CORRECTION CIRCUIT - In an embodiment, a duty cycle correction circuit comprises a first set of inverters connected in series, a first filter, a first feedback circuit and a second feedback circuit. A first inverter in the series is configured to receive a clock signal and a last inverter in the series is configured to provide a first output clock signal. The first filter is configured to generate a first direct current (DC) voltage signal at an output of the first filter. The first feedback circuit is configured to control a rise time of a signal transition at an output terminal of the first inverter to control a duty cycle of the first output clock cycle. The second feedback circuit is configured to control a fall time of the signal transition at the output terminal of the first inverter to control the duty cycle of the first output clock cycle. | 09-18-2014 |

20150031965 | MONITORING PHYSIOLOGICAL PARAMETERS - A method for monitoring physiological parameters associated with a subject using a hand held device is described herein. In an implementation, the method includes obtaining a plurality of sample photoplethysmographic (PPG) features associated with a sample subject, from a video of a body part of the sample subject. From among the plurality of sample PPG features, at least one relevant sample PPG feature associated with the physiological parameter, is selected based on a ground truth value of the physiological parameter for the subject. Further, based on the at least one relevant sample PPG feature and the ground truth value of the physiological parameter, a mathematical model indicative of a correlation between the relevant sample PPG feature and the physiological parameter, is determined. The mathematical model can be deployed for monitoring the physiological parameter in real time. | 01-29-2015 |

20150227784 | OBJECT DETECTION SYSTEM AND METHOD - Disclosed is a system and method for detecting a human in an image, and a corresponding activity. The image is captured, wherein the image comprises a plurality of pixels having gray scale information and a depth information. The image is segmented into a plurality of segments based upon the depth information. A connected component analysis is performed on a segment in order to segregate the one or more objects into noisy objects and candidate objects, the noisy objects are eliminated from the segment. A plurality of features are extracted from the candidate objects, and are evaluated using a Hidden Markov Model (HMM) model in order to determine the candidate objects as one of the human or non-human. The corresponding activity associated with the human is detected based on a depth value associated with each pixel corresponding to the candidate object in the image. | 08-13-2015 |

20150269744 | ACTION BASED ACTIVITY DETERMINATION SYSTEM AND METHOD - A processor implemented system and method for identification of an activity performed by a subject based on sensor data analysis is described herein. In an implementation, the method includes capturing movements of the subject in real-time using a sensing device. At least one action associated with the subject is ascertained from a predefined set of actions. From the predefined set of actions, a plurality of actions can collectively form at least one activity. The ascertaining is based on captured movements of the subject and at least one predefined action rule. The at least one action rule is based on context-free grammar (CFG) and is indicative of a sequence of actions for occurrence of the at least one activity. Further, a current activity performed by the subject is dynamically determined, based on the at least one action and an immediately preceding activity, using a non-deterministic push-down automata (NPDA) state machine. | 09-24-2015 |
